Despite the weather the fishing has been great! We have had some nice catches of redfish working the shallow flats in Buzzards Bay, behind Masonboro Island and around the docks at Carolina and Wrightsville beach. The speckled trout bite is going strong as well, and are mainly being caught in the creeks on a falling tide. They are small but there’s a few nice ones mixed in. The flounder are biting well also.

Speaking of flounder, I accomplished a goal that I doubt I will ever get to top my entire lifetime. Today during a charter we brought in a 13 lb 4 oz flounder! It was 31 inches long and had a girth of 26 inches. I could put my fist in his mouth! This almost doubles my previous record of a 7 lb 7 oz citation flounder! This is truly a once in a lifetime fish. I have been chasing a double digit flounder for the past 10 years or more and I figured I would never accomplish this goal due to my love of red fishing and the time it consumes. Flounder are mainly by catch while fishing for redfish these days, but maybe its time to target them once again! This fish was caught at Wrightsville Beach and was still flopping around when it was weighed in at the Bridge Tender Marina. It was caught on a live 4 inch finger mullet.
